
The Department of Driving Combat Vehicles and Automobiles occupies a leading position in the system of training military specialists and belongs to the departments of military-technical direction. The motto of the department is “Semper in motu (Always on the move). Thanks to the modern training facilities available at the department, cadets are trained in the following disciplines: Driving Combat Vehicles, Driving Basic Vehicles, Automotive Technology (including Automotive Training), and the department also participates in the training of military specialists in the disciplines of Road Safety. The main goal of the department is to teach cadets to drive vehicles safely in various terrain, weather and visibility conditions; to fully utilize the combat and technical capabilities of vehicles in solving problems in modern conditions of military use; to develop cadets' will, determination, courage, independence and initiative; to instill in them confidence in the combat and technical capabilities of vehicles and a sense of responsibility for their safety and constant combat readiness. The department participates in the training of specialists of all specialties and specializations and maintains close cooperation with the structural units of the National Army Academy and with scientific institutions of our country. The department is actively involved in international military cooperation. It regularly receives delegations from around the world (USA, Canada, Republic of France, Federal Republic of Germany, Republic of Poland, Baltic States, Republic of Turkey, Ethiopia, etc.) Today, the department actively implements into the educational process the experience gained by the scientific and pedagogical staff of the department while performing their assigned tasks in the area of the Joint Forces Operation (anti-terrorist operation).
